On Wed, Feb 09, 2022, Paolo Bonzini wrote:
> The name of kvm_mmu_reload is very confusing for two reasons:
> first, KVM_REQ_MMU_RELOAD actually does not call it; second,
> it only does anything if there is no valid root.
>
> Rename it to kvm_mmu_ensure_valid_root, which matches the actual
> behavior better.

100% agree that kvm_mmu_reload() is a terrible name, but kvm_mmu_ensure_valid_root()
isn't much better, e.g. it sounds like a sanity check and nothing more.

Maybe just be very literalal?

kvm_mmu_load_if_necessary()
kvm_mmu_load_if_invalid()

Or follow cond_sched()?

kvm_mmu_cond_load()
